Description:

O. melanantha is a small succulent with fleshy stems, equipped with pointed tubercles, toothed and tending to branch at the base. The epidermis is opaque green and some purple streaks may appear if the plant is exposed to the sun for a long time. Its name comes from the Latin "orbis" which means "circle", in reference to the peculiar central disk present in almost all flowers. In fact, the real strong point are the inflorescences: similar to those of the Stapelia, the flowers, star-shaped, seem velvety and have very strong, brownish colours, so much that the plant is also called 'Caralluma with black flowers'. Similarly, their unpleasant odour, which facilitates pollination, is also characteristic. The flowering period is summer-autumn.

Plant care:

It requires a lot of light throughout the year, however, avoid direct sunlight. In autumn they need much more light and heat so they will bloom abundantly.

It is preferable to keep it at mild temperatures and never below 10 °C, for this reason it is recommended to shelter it during the winter period.

Water moderately and only when the soil is completely dry. It is enough to water it once a week in spring and summer, reduce it to once every two months in autumn and to suspend it completely in winter.

The best soil is a well-draining one, even better if further enriched with inert materials such as pumice, sand or lapilli.

They do not need frequent fertilization, it is sufficient to dilute the fertilizer with watering once a year.
